225 Series 30000 lb Joystick-Controlled Hydraulic Leveling System by HWH®. Kick-down jacks can be installed in tight situations or on most older Class "A" coaches. Hollow jack rods are manufactured to be stronger and more corrosion resistant than any other brand. Weather tight electrical connections, sealed warning switches, custom engi-neered seals and plug-in harness connec-tions ensure a reliable system. Spring powered jack retraction prevents becoming stranded with your jacks down, in the event of a hydraulic of electrical power failure. Springs also prevent jacks from drifting down during travel.

Specifications
Lifting capacity: 30000 lb |
Lifting capacity per front jack: 6000 lb |
Lifting capacity per rear jack: 9000 lb |

HWH® was founded in 1967 and for the first 17 years of business they designed and manufactured machines and hydraulics for agricultural customers like John Deere and Caterpillar. During those early years in the agricultural industry, the company discovered a niche for supplying hydraulic leveling systems to the RV industry (because the RV industry was currently borrowing agricultural equipment to patch their needs). HWH® has since led the RV industry in hydraulic and air leveling technology. They've introduced countless innovative hydraulic slide-out systems to the market and have brought many other advanced hydraulic/air solutions to the RV market ranging from hydraulic step systems to air suspension systems to saddle-rack systems.
